Aimhigher has created an exciting new free programme of events for young people in the West Midlands who are currently in care, or have been in care. H.E. 4 Me is a programme which aims to inspire and inform young people of the opportunities available at higher education, while highlighting the support available for those with care experience.
The next H.E. 4 Me event invites care experienced young people in Year 9 and 10 to the University of Worcester on Wednesday 29 March 2023. We invite young people to join us to gain insight into university, explaining how this can be an option for their future should they decide this is right for them. We will share information on student life, as well as how to budget and manage money while studying at university. Young people will have the chance to speak to current university students, visiting the Lakeside campus for some outdoor fun! We will also be joined by Propel, who will be delivering a session on 'Skills in Higher Education'.
There is no cost to this event and lunch will be provided for all attendees. Please let us know if you would require financial support to cover travel costs to attend this event.
The event will take place 9.30am - 2pm approx. Young people will need to be accompanied by at least one school staff member or carer per school.
